Wagaman's three home runs power Pirates past Canyons

SANTA CLARITA -- Playing in a hitter-friendly ballpark, the Orange Coast College baseball team enjoyed the surroundings and clubbed four home runs -- three by Eric Wagaman -- as the Pirates rolled past College of the Canyons, 7-3, on Tuesday.

Wagaman -- who became just the fourth Pirate to hit three HRs in one game (Derek Dehdashtian in 1998, Jason Reuss in 1999 and Jeff Piaskowski Jr. in 2003) -- went 3-for-5 with three runs and four RBI, while Jake Gozzo smacked a two-run home run of his own.

Coast (13-2) used an RBI-single by Ramiro Velasco to get things going in the top of the first before Wagaman and Gozzo each smacked two-run HRs in a four-run third inning, putting the Pirates up 5-0.

Wagaman's second HR of the game came in the fourth and it put OCC up 6-0, which was more than enough run support for starter Cameron Jabara. The freshman righty shook off a rough start in his last outing and improved to 4-1 after allowing three runs (two earned) on six hits over six innings with one walk and five strikeouts. Kyle Robeniol threw three scoreless innings with five strikeouts to collect his first save of the season.

After COC (7-6) cut the deficit to 6-3, Wagaman capped of his impressive day with this third HR, which came in the ninth inning, giving the slugger six home runs for the season.

The Pirates will take the rest of the week off before opening Orange Empire Conference play at home against Santa Ana on Tuesday, beginning at 2 p.m.
